The operator Vodafone has included a new Android terminal in its catalog of offers. It is the small smartphone HTC Explorer. A mobile belonging to the input range of the Taiwanese manufacturer that keeps company with his brother HTC Wildfire S. This smartphone is available for users who come from portability or want to register a new mobile line with the operator of British origin. And its price starts from zero euros.
Thus, if the client wants to carry out portability, they will have two options: choose a rate that combines voice and data or, on the other hand, only choose a rate that includes a voice rate. In the first case, HTC Explorer will have a price of zero euros with all combinations. In other words, you will have rates that go from 10 euros per month in the case of choosing the @ XS6 rate to the @XL rate, which costs 100 euros per month.
On the other hand, if they only want a voice rate, the customer can get this HTC Explorer for zero euros if they contract the @XL, @L, @M or @S rates. If you opt for the rates with the lowest monthly cost (@XS, @ XS8 or @ XS6 rates), the price of the advanced mobile rises to 30 euros. Meanwhile, a contract of permanence of 18 and 24 months can be signed. Taking in the second case a 25 percent discount on the bill during the first three months.
In the case of registering a new mobile line with Vodafone, HTC Explorer will cost 50 euros contracting the rates @XL, @L, @M or @S; with the lowest cost rates, the price of the terminal rises up to 70 euros. These are the prices that the operator offers if the voice and data rate is contracted. If you only want voice rate, the price of the Asian mobile will be 50 euros only with the @XL, @L or @M rates. With the @S rate, the price rises to 70 euros. While with the rates @XS, @ XS8 and @ XS6 the price of HTC Explorer will be 90 euros.
Technical characteristics
HTC Explorer is a small advanced mobile that has a 3.2-inch diagonal touch screen. The latest version of Android, better known as Gingerbread or Android 2.3, has been installed so far. Meanwhile, it shares a processor with its brother HTC Wildfire S which has a processing frequency that reaches 600 MHz.
Meanwhile, its internal memory is only 90 MB, although memory cards in MicroSD format of up to 32 GigaBytes can be used. In the photographic part, the user can find a camera with a three-megapixel sensor, although it does not have an integrated flash. Finally, the connections that this HTC Explorer has are: WiFi, Bluetooth and the possibility of using 3G networks to visit Internet pages from anywhere.
